Frequently Asked Questions about Hephzibah

How much are Studio apartments in Hephzibah?

There are currently 7 Studio Apartments in Hephzibah with rent ranges from $926 to $2,204 with an average price of $1,057.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om Hephzibah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Hephzibah ranges from $720 to $2,204 with an average monthly rent of $1,069.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Hephzibah c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Hephzibah range from $800 to $2,400.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,309.

How expensive are Hephzibah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Hephzibah on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$950 to $1,900 - averaging $1,460 for the location.
